Creates or updates a conformance pack. A conformance pack is a collection of Config rules that can be easily deployed in an account and a region and across an organization. For information on how many conformance packs you can have per account, see Service Limits in the Config Developer Guide.

configservice_put_conformance_pack(
  ConformancePackName,
  TemplateS3Uri = NULL,
  TemplateBody = NULL,
  DeliveryS3Bucket = NULL,
  DeliveryS3KeyPrefix = NULL,
  ConformancePackInputParameters = NULL,
  TemplateSSMDocumentDetails = NULL
)
| ConformancePackName | [required] The unique name of the conformance pack you want to deploy. | 
| TemplateS3Uri | The location of the file containing the template body
( You must have access to read Amazon S3 bucket. In addition, in order to ensure a successful deployment, the template object must not be in an archived storage class if this parameter is passed. | 
| TemplateBody | A string containing the full conformance pack template body. The structure containing the template body has a minimum length of 1 byte and a maximum length of 51,200 bytes. You can use a YAML template with two resource types: Config rule
( | 
| DeliveryS3Bucket | The name of the Amazon S3 bucket where Config stores conformance pack templates. This field is optional. | 
| DeliveryS3KeyPrefix | The prefix for the Amazon S3 bucket. This field is optional. |
